#493640 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#493640 is composed of 28.6% red, 21.2%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26% magenta, 12.3%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 328.4 degrees, a saturation of 15% and a lightness of 24.9%. #493640 color hex could be obtained by blending #926c80 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#493640 color description : Very dark grayish pink.
#493640 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#493640 has RGB values of R:73, G:54,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.12,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4798016.
